I don't think it's the default skill either as in my experience the default skill has a name with just a long string of numbers. Try this. In ICM Script Editor go to Edit > Find then do a search for Text and try to find the skill group name you're having problems with. Have it look through all the active ICM scripts. If it is the default skill then it represents time spent on non-ACD calls. Check out the ICM reporting guide for more info.
